Probing the Heavy Quark Content of the Photon Using b Tagging at High Energy $e\gamma$ and $e^+e^-$ Colliders
High Energy Physics - Phenomenology
2009-10-28 v2
Abstract
We suggest a method for probing the quark content of the photon using tagging at high energy and colliders. We find that heavy quark tagging provides a sensitive and effective probe of the quark content of the photon especially in the low -region where the various models differ the most. This process is complementary to others that have been studied in the literature and can contribute to more precise determinations of quark and gluon distributions inside the photon.
